[0039] like figure 1 and figure 2 As shown, the present invention is an emergency recovery and purification system for sulfur hexafluoride gas after transformer leakage in an underground substation, including an online sulfur hexafluoride leakage alarm 1, an automatic closing air extraction device 2, a mixed gas extraction pipeline 3, and an air separation return Pipeline 4, recycled gas secondary purification pipeline 5, mobile sulfur hexafluoride recovery and purification device 6, online sulfur hexafluoride leakage alarm 1 is set in the transformer room 7, on the floor of the underground substation transformer room 7 A rectangular air vent 8 is provided, and the automatic sealing air extraction device 2 is located under the floor of the pressure transformation chamber 7 and is arranged outside the air vent 8. The air outlets are all communicated with the air holes 8 through the automatic closing air suction device 2 .
